German fund manager Hansainvest has acquired the ‘Dancing Towers’ office building in Hamburg from Austrian developer Strabag for around €165 mln.

The two towers - Tanzenden Türme in German – comprise 35,000 m2 of leasable area, including 30,000 m2 of pure office space.

The complex also includes a four-star Arcotel Onyx hotel which was bought at the beginning of the year by Deka for around €40 mln.

Located in Hamburg’s St Pauli district, the development received Gold LEED certification from the US Green Building Council in September 2012.
